#include<stdio.h>
int main()
{
char I[100];
int x=0,y=0,m=0,n=0;
int i=0,j;
scanf("%c",&I[0]);
while(I[i]!='\n')
{
i++;
scanf("%c",&I[i]);
}
for(j=0;j<i;j++)
{
if((I[j]>='a'&&I[j]<='z')||(I[j]>='A'&&I[j]<='Z'))
x++;
else if(I[j]>='0'&&I[j]<='9')
y++;
else if(I[j]==' ')
m++;
//else if(I[j]!='\0'||I[j]!='\n')
else
n++;
}
printf("%d %d %d %d\n",x,y,m,n);
return 0;
}
0.0分
1 人评分
校门外的树 (C语言代码)浏览:715 |
Biggest Number (C++代码)回溯法浏览:1613 |
2006年春浙江省计算机等级考试二级C 编程题(2) (C语言代码)浏览:468 |
C语言训练-角谷猜想 (C语言代码)浏览:1705 |
十->二进制转换 (C语言代码)浏览:1291 |
多输入输出练习1 (C语言代码)浏览:1182 |
简单的a+b (C语言代码)浏览:530 |
简单的a+b (C语言代码)浏览:629 |
C语言程序设计教程(第三版)课后习题8.5 (C语言代码)浏览:567 |
字符逆序 (C语言代码)浏览:614 |